Introduction
Welcome to the website of the(LRF). One of the key requirements of The Civil Contingencies Act 2004 was for Category 1 and Category 2 Responders to form a 'Local Resilience Forum' based on Police areas. In Lancashire, this is know as the Lancashire Resilience Forum (LRF).
The LRF allows responders access to a forum to consult, collaborate and disclose information with each other to facilitate planning and response to emergencies, and produce the Community Risk Register.
The LRF is chaired by the Assistant Chief Constable of Lancashire Constabulary. The LRF meets twice a year and senior representatives of all Category 1 and Category 2 Responders are invited to attend. The main work of the LRF is carried out by various thematic sub-groups, who report to the LRF General Purposes Group. Read more.....

Dredger "Abigail H" Sinks in Heysham Harbour
On Sunday morning, 2nd November, the County Council duty emergency planner was notified that a dredger, the Abigail H, had suddenly sunk whilst at the quayside in Heysham Harbour.

New Community Emergency Plan for Sunderland Point
Mark Bartlett, Civil Contingencies Officer with Lancaster City Council, has been working with community representatives at Sunderland Point to produce a Community Emergency Plan.
